Structure of the business?
Asked by: Emiliya M - 17 October, 2012
I want to be a mediator and representative of the company in Europe, they will sell their goods through me in the U.S.. Should I organize this business as a LLC, or will be enough to run it as a sole proprietor?

Answered by: Robert Kowalski - 18 October, 2012
Dear Emiliya,
For you the difference between organizing an LLC vs. running the business as a sole proprietor is a question of limiting your liability. If the risk of your business to be liable for any damages resulting from the business activity is high for your taste you should form an LLC. If not then sole proprietorship should suffice. If you can't decide, then I would say consult an attorney who will help you assess those risks.
